For our tickets, we bought the Universal Express™ After 2PM pass for Sunday. This pass allows you into the park after 2pm and that gave us plenty of time to enjoy The Wizarding World of Harry Potter™ before it closed for HHN (Halloween Horror Nights™). This express pass also includes a ONE-TIME express access to each maze, ride, attraction and seated shows, including the Jabbawockeez live show. The ticket is valid on the selected date only and valid for Universal Studios Hollywood located in Los Angeles, California.

Here are the ticket tiers and pricing for Universal Studios™ Halloween Horror Nights™ 2018:

General Admission $75-$97
Universal Express™ $179-$229
After 2 PM Day/Night $99-$139
Universal Express™ After 2PM $199 - $269
R.I.P. Tour $299-$409

Ticket prices are subject to change, per year. Also, they switch up the mazes/themes each year as well. 

For this years Universal Studios™ Halloween Horror Nights™ 2018 we got to experience the following mazes:

STRANGER THINGS

TRICK ‘R TREAT

THE FIRST PURGE

POLTERGEIST

HALLOWEEN 4: THE RETURN OF MICHAEL MYERS

THE HORRORS OF BLUMHOUSE: CHAPTER TWO

UNIVERSAL MONSTERS

THE WALKING DEAD ATTRACTION

TERROR TRAM feat. Hollywood Harry, the phantom clown.
